Q2: How many episodes are left in Blue Bloods Season 14?

A2: Blue Bloods Season 14 is being split into two parts. The first part aired in the fall/winter of 2023. The second part, resuming on April 26th, 2024, will consist of the remaining episodes of the season. The total number of episodes for Season 14 is 18.

Q3: Is Blue Bloods Season 14 the final season?

A3: Yes, Blue Bloods Season 14 is confirmed to be the final season of the show. This season is being broadcast in two parts to provide a longer sendoff for the beloved series.

Q4: Will all the original cast members be returning for the final episodes?

A4: Yes, it is expected that all the main original cast members, including Tom Selleck (Frank Reagan), Donnie Wahlberg (Danny Reagan), Bridget Moynahan (Erin Reagan), Will Estes (Jamie Reagan), and Len Cariou (Henry Reagan), will return for the remaining episodes of the final season.

Beyond the Broadcast: The Blue Bloods Legacy

Blue Bloods has resonated with audiences for over a decade due to its portrayal of strong family values, its nuanced exploration of law enforcement, and its ability to tackle complex social issues. The show has offered viewers a glimpse into the personal and professional lives of the Reagan family, making them relatable and endearing.

The Reagan Family: More Than Just Cops

What sets Blue Bloods apart is its emphasis on the Reagan family dynamic. The Sunday dinner scenes, in particular, have become a staple of the show, offering a space for the characters to debate, support each other, and reaffirm their bonds. This focus on family values has contributed significantly to the show’s enduring appeal. The complex relationships within the family provide a rich tapestry for dramatic storylines, ensuring that viewers are invested in the characters’ lives beyond their professional roles.

A Police Procedural with a Heart

While Blue Bloods is undeniably a police procedural, it avoids the cynicism and grittiness often associated with the genre. The show presents a more optimistic view of law enforcement, emphasizing the importance of integrity, justice, and community service. This positive portrayal, combined with compelling crime stories, has made Blue Bloods a favorite among viewers seeking both entertainment and inspiration.
